What Is Estrogen?

 

 

Estrogen is the most important female sex hormone, but it is present in both men and women. Females tend to have higher levels of estrogen, while males have more testosterone, which is the main male sex hormone.

 

In females, estrogen plays a major role in the menstrual cycle and reproductive system. In males, it is important for sexual function. Males and females can develop high levels of estrogen, which can affect their overall health and sexual development and function.

 

Signs of High Estrogen Levels:

 

There are a few symptoms of high estrogen levels which are divided into 2 categories of female and male such as :

 

In female

 

High levels of estrogen can lead to weight gain, especially around the hips and waist. Excess estrogen causes menstrual problems, like:

 

 

1. Irregular periods

 

 

2. Light spotting

 

 

3. Heavy bleeding

 

 

4. More severe symptoms of premenstrual syndrome, or PMS

 

 

Females with high estrogen can experience other symptoms, including:

 

 

1. Bloating

 

 

2. Cold hands and feet

 

 

3. Difficulty sleeping

 

 

4. Fatigue

 

 

5. Hair loss

 

 

6. Headaches

 

 

7. Low sex drive

 

 

8. Mood changes, depression, or anxiety

 

 

9. Problems with memory

 

 

10. Swollen or tender breasts

 

 

11. Noncancerous breast lumps

 

 

12. Uterine fibroids, noncancerous growths which develop on, in, or around the uterus

 

 

In Males

 

 

In males, symptoms of high estrogen can include:

 

 

1. Erectile dysfunction

 

 

2. Enlarged breasts, or gynecomastia

 

 

3. Infertility

 

 

Is High Estrogen Bad?

 

 

High levels of estrogen can place you at a higher risk of some other conditions. For example, elevated estrogen levels are a risk factor for breast cancer and ovarian cancer. According to the American Cancer Society (ACS), estrogen dominance can also increase the risk of endometrial cancer.

Diet

 

 

To help lower your estrogen levels, your doctor might recommend changes to your eating habits. For example, they might encourage you to eat a low-fat and high-fiber diet. They might also encourage you to lose excess weight.

 

 

1. Take Care of Your Liver

 

 

As the liver breaks down estrogen, alcohol consumption, drug use, a fatty liver, liver disease, and any other factor which impairs healthy liver function can spur an estrogen build-up.

 

 

2. Eat Healthy Bacteria

 

 

Bacterial imbalance in the gut and other problems which compromise digestion interferes with the proper elimination of estrogen from the body via the digestive tract. Try including a daily probiotic to your diet.

 

 

3. Go Organic

 

Some dairy and meat products may contain hormone additives, so choosing organic dairy and meat may reduce your exposure to excess estrogen.

 

 

4. Sleep Well

 

Maintaining poor sleep habits cause a reduction in the hormone melatonin, which helps protect against estrogen dominance. Aim for seven to eight hours of sleep per night in a cool, dark room.

 

 

5. Boost Your Fiber Intake

 

Insoluble fiber binds to excess estrogen in the digestive tract, which is then excreted by the body. A fiber supplement can also affect the composition of intestinal bacteria and reduce the build-up and re-absorption of free-floating estrogen. Good sources include wheat bran, corn bran, rice bran, the skins of fruits and vegetables (apples, pears, berries, tomatoes, eggplant, zucchini, and carrots), nuts (especially almonds), seeds (particularly sunflower seeds), soybeans, dried beans, and whole-grain foods.
